Handover: Queue-Depth Autoscaler (to release manager)

Hey — handing off the Skimmer autoscaler before I'm out. It scales workers off queue depth; thresholds live in the ops config, don't touch the cooldown or it flaps. One gotcha: if the controller loses state mid-release, it asks for manual recovery before resuming. You'll want the recovery passphrase, which is below.

unlock words, hahaf-fajeg: quenmir-belius

Subject: Handoff — driver-assignment heuristic ownership

Welcome aboard, everyone. As part of the Fernvale dispatch reorg, ownership of the driver-assignment heuristic is changing hands. This covers the scoring weights, the fairness rebalancer, and the nightly simulation suite — please read the design doc before touching any of these. The previous owner will stay available for questions through the end of the quarter, but all change proposals, tuning experiments, and incident reviews now go to the engineer named below.

signatory, fahag-bawep: Weneth Belwyn Kasath Ulaeth

## Pagination Runbook — Corvid Public API

The Corvid REST API uses cursor-based pagination on all list endpoints. Cursors are opaque and expire; clients that cache them beyond the TTL get a 410 and must restart the listing. When reviewing changes to pagination logic, check that page size clamping still happens server-side and that the cursor signing key rotation path is untouched. The limits and TTLs the service currently enforces are set via the values below.

config for kadug-yahop:
quenwyn:
  pin: 2459
  metrics_host: metrics.quenwyn.lumicsys.internal
  tenant: julax
  seal: seal_0d5ead96

**VELD-2291: Tax-rate cache serves stale rates after region update**

The Quarrow tax-rate lookup cache keys on postal prefix only, so when Finlo pushed updated regional rates, cached entries never invalidated. Checkout computed old rates for ~40 minutes. Fix: include rate-table version in cache key; TTL drop to 5m as a backstop. Patch merged, canary clean. Verified against the build token below.

pipeline stamp: htk4_66df